    Sixers fight back from 13 down to beat Celtics squad still missing Isaiah Thomas

    THE Sixers fought back from 13 points down to beat the Boston Celtics on Sunday in Philadelphia (Monday, Manila time).

    Dario Saric showed the way for the Sixers, who trailed 54-67 in the third but rallied to tie it at 81 early in the fourth.

    The Sixers made it two straight wins, notching their 26th win in 69 outings.

    Saric scored 23 points on 10 of 20 shooting, while Robert Covington had 16 points and eight rebounds.

    Timothe Luwawu Cabarrot was the only other Philadelphia player to score in double figures with 13.

    The Celtics, still without Isaiah Thomas due to a bruised knee, saw their win streak end at three, absorbing their 26th loss in 70 games.

    Al Horford had 27 points and Jae Crowder scored 15 for Boston.
